Twenty years with one book

A writer devoted to Scripture, language, and the history that binds them together.

David Martinez has spent years studying the King James Version, not only as a text of faith but as one of the great achievements of the English language. His work traces the committee of scholars who shaped it in 1611, the older translations it drew from, and the reasons its cadence still echoes through sermons, courtrooms, and literature four centuries later.

Writing from a place of both reverence and curiosity, David brings historical research and personal conviction together, offering readers a book that is as much about the endurance of belief as it is about the endurance of words. He spent years working through primary sources, early printed editions, and the letters of the translators themselves to piece together a story that is often summarized in a single sentence but rarely told in full.

He lives with his family and continues to write, teach, and speak about Scripture's place in everyday life — from small church study groups to university lecture halls.
